Description:

Manufactured in 1908, this early production Model 1907 pistol is listed in the included factory letter as having shipped to W.D. Condit on 8 June 1908. Condit was the financial backer of Searle, the designer of the Savage pistols. The factory letter also notes that information on Searle can be found on p. 16 of "10 Shots Quick" by D. Stern. The standard two-line address and patent date is marked on top of the slide along with the caliber marking. The early production, two-digit serial number "69" is marked on the front lower portion of the frame. It is fitted with blade and notch sights and a checkered metal grips. Provenance: The Bailey Brower, Jr. Collection, author of “Savage Pistols”

Rating Definition:

Very fine, retains 75% of the original blue finish with the balance having thinned to a smooth grey patina and a few scattered patches of very light surface pitting. The grips are fine, retaining much of the original finish, some scattered light handling marks, and crisp checkering. Mechanically excellent.
